Introduction to Image Processing

A complete and modern introduction to the basic and intermediate concepts of image processing – edited and written by the leading people in the field.

An essential reference for all types of engineers working on image processing applications.

Up-to-date content, including statistical modelling of natural, anisotropic diffusion, image quality, and the latest developments in JPEG 2000.

Content and Coverage

This comprehensive and state-of-the-art approach to image processing gives engineers and students a thorough introduction, and includes full coverage of key applications: image watermarking, fingerprint recognition, face recognition, iris recognition, and medical imaging.

Introductory chapters dedicated to general principles are presented alongside detailed application-oriented ones. As a result, it is suitably adapted for different classes of readers, ranging from Master to PhD students and beyond.
